COURSE UPDATED ON OCTOBER 5, 2016
Course has now been upgraded to the final Angular version with two new projects. We have added complete set of new lectures and have modified lot of code and files to bring you the most relevant and real world learning experience. We will continue to work on new projects and new updates as they come and add them for free for all our subscribers.
Angular 2 was made public in May 2016 and Angular lovers were in for a complete shock. Not only did Angular 2 drastically differ from Angular in terms of speed and performance, but it was a complete rewrite of Angular.
The change in Angular 2 has been lauded by the coding community, with a lot of people approving the changes that was brought by the new and improved Angular 2. The latest version came with some fantastic upgrades, including within the coding language.
Angular was widely accepted for its speed, cross-platform capability, flexible nature, expressive language, etc. Angular 2 includes all of these features and adds so many more. Not only in terms of features, but Angular 2 has also been simplified and made easier to use.
Angular 2 comes with major changes in certain areas including programming language. While, Angular 1 used JavaScript, Angular 2 has shifted to TypeScript making it easier to be backward compatible with older versions of JavaScript.
Additionally, the focus of the framework has also shifted from web development to mobile development, reflecting the current growth of the mobile market.
With this much potential and support from the Angular community, Angular 2 is all set to take the development world by storm. How can you get on this bandwagon? With this course!
In this course, you will learn how to start using the many different features of Angular 2 to create some epic applications using this framework. In addition to Angular 2, you will also touch base on other relevant technologies such as Node.JS, Angular CLI, Firebase, Bootstrap, MongoDB, FeatherJS and the Ionic Framework.
Forego the old methods of text-book learning. No more long and boring lectures to teach you just the theoretic. Learn by actually putting your skills to use and having fun at the same time. You will build 12 different projects by the end of this course that will not only test your skills but also will teach you the complete ins and outs of Angular 2.
With the help of these 12 projects, you will learn Angular 2 features such as components, directives, services, and even dependency injections. From the basic fundamentals to complex features, this course everything you need to know for getting started with developing applications using Angular 2.
12 projects covered in this course include:
Project 1 – Simple Angular Website – The basic website will help you get a feel for the framework and understand the fundamentals.
Project 2 – Github Profile Search – Search Github profiles using the Github API.
Project 3 – ngSpotify – Create an album/artist application using the Spotify API.
Project 4 – MEAN Todos – Create a Todos App using the MongoDB, Express, Angular and NodeJS.
Project 5 – Firebase Business Listing – Learn how to build a business listing or a business contacts app using Firebase, a remote NoSQL database.
Project 6 – MyWorkouts – Build an Ionic 2 mobile app that allows you to track your workouts.
Project 7 – MyWeather – Another Ionic 2 mobile app that allows you to track worldwide weather using the Wunderground API.
Project 8 – AuthApp Auth0 Application – Create an authentication app for building a complete login/register/access control system using Auth0 and Angular 2
Project 9 – MapIt – An Angular 2 app that integrates Google Maps and allows you to mark points on the map and manage them.
Project 10 – Movie Finder – A movie directory application that uses the moviedb.org API.
Project 11 – DevLogger – A simple logging application that uses FeatherJS and REST API.
Project 12 – SocketChat – A real-time chat application using socket.io.
With these 12 projects under your belt, you will be well on your way to start building your own apps in Angular 2. So, what are you waiting for? Let’s get started.